Unified simulation, visualization, and formal analysis of safety-critical systems with S#

4Citations
Citations of this article
2Readers
Mendeley users who have this article in their library.
Get full text

Abstract

We give an overview of the S# (pronounced “safety sharp”) framework for rigorous, model-based analysis of safety-critical systems. We introduce S#’s expressive modeling language based on the C# programming language, showing how S#’s fault modeling and flexible model composition capabilities can be used to model a case study from the transportation sector with multiple design variants. Fully automated formal safety analyses are conducted for the case study using the explicitstate model checker LTSmin. Analysis efficiency is evaluated in comparison with other safety analysis tools and model checkers.

Cite

CITATION STYLE

APA

Habermaier, A., Leupolz, J., & Reif, W. (2016). Unified simulation, visualization, and formal analysis of safety-critical systems with S#. In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) (Vol. 9933 LNCS, pp. 150–167). Springer Verlag. https://doi.org/10.1007/978-3-319-45943-1_11

Register to see more suggestions

Mendeley helps you to discover research relevant for your work.

Already have an account?

Save time finding and organizing research with Mendeley

Sign up for free